+ #include <menu.h> int set_menu_userptr(MENU *menu, void *userptr); void *menu_userptr(const MENU *menu);-DESCRIPTION
- Every menu and every menu item has a field that can be +DESCRIPTION
+ Every menu and every menu item has a field that can be used to hold application-specific data (that is, the menu- driver code leaves it alone). These functions get and set the menu user pointer field.-RETURN VALUE
- Except for menu_userptr (which returns NULL on error), - each function returns one of the following: - - E_OK The routine succeeded. +RETURN VALUE
+ menu_userptr returns a pointer (which may be NULL). It + does not set errno. - E_SYSTEM_ERROR - System error occurred (see errno). + set_menu_userptr returns E_OK (success).-SEE ALSO
